Fully differential True 24bit R2R DAC Resistor Arrays
FIIO' s newly self-developed four-channel fully differential 24bit R2R DAC consists of 2x 48 precision thin-film resistor arrays per channel, totaling 192 resistors with 0.1% tolerance and low temperature drift (30ppm). This configuration delivers a unique and charming sound.
Comparison between fully differential and typical architectures
The K11 R2R employs a fully differential architecture, resulting in lower noise, with less FFT harmonics and a darker music background compared to typical ones.
True · 24bit decoding Excellent capabilities, outstanding sound quality
Support for PCM 384kHz/24bit and DSD256 decoding, means the K11 R2R can easily handle high-precision audio signals and fully exhibit the details within, providing you with an excellent audio experience. * DSD256 requires setting the DSD output mode to Native on the source device, internally converting to PCM before being decoded by the R2R resistor arrays.
NJW1195A High quality electronic volume control
The NJW1195A is a 4-channel electronic volume controller. This resistor ladder electronic potentiometer is low distortion and low noise, allowing precise volume adjustment.
